What does a remote content writer do?

As a remote content writer, you work from home to write and develop content for a website. This job is usually freelance, and you can work for multiple companies producing blogs, website copy, or social media posts. Your responsibilities focus on providing high-quality, engaging content in the form of articles, reviews, and product or service descriptions. Your duties are not just to write, but they also involve editing, proofreading, and reviewing content before it goes online. You must ensure your information is accurate and consistent with the message or theme of the website or blog.

What is the difference between Remote Content Writer vs Remote Copywriter?

AspectRemote Content WriterRemote Copywriter
Primary FocusCreating informative, educational, and engaging content for blogs, articles, and websitesWriting persuasive, marketing-focused copy for ads, sales pages, and promotional materials
Skills & CredentialsStrong research, SEO knowledge, good writing skillsPersuasive writing, marketing understanding, SEO skills
Work EnvironmentTypically works independently or as part of content teamsOften collaborates with marketing teams or clients
Industry UsageUsed across blogging, publishing, education, and corporate contentCommon in advertising, marketing, and branding sectors

While both roles involve writing and SEO skills, Remote Content Writers focus on creating informative content, whereas Remote Copywriters craft persuasive marketing copy. Understanding these differences helps job seekers target the right opportunities in the digital content industry.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ote content writer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Content Writer, you need excellent writing, editing, and research skills, often supported by a degree in English, journalism, or a related field. Familiarity with content management systems (CMS) like WordPress, SEO tools such as SEMrush or Ahrefs, and basic HTML is typically required. Strong time management, adaptability, and self-motivation are essential soft skills for working independently and meeting deadlines. These competencies ensure high-quality, engaging content that meets client objectives and performs well in digital spaces.

How does a remote content writer typically collaborate with editors and other team members?

Remote content writers usually work closely with editors, project managers, and sometimes subject matter experts through digital collaboration tools like Slack, Trello, or Google Docs. Regular check-ins, feedback cycles, and clear communication channels are essential for aligning on content goals, deadlines, and brand voice. Writers should be proactive in asking questions and receptive to constructive feedback to ensure smooth workflow and high-quality deliverables. This remote structure fosters independence while still maintaining strong team connections.
